This past weekend we "sprung forward". This year is going by so fast already. Summer is right around the corner, and in my neck of the woods Summer means the county fair. It's called the San Diego County Fair nowadays but when I was a kid we called it the Del Mar Fair. And actually it's real name was the Southern California Exposition but nobody ever called it that. I think for most people it will always be the Del Mar Fair.

I am super excited about the fair because it is a wonderful opportunity for amateur crafters and artists to showcase their talents. The contest categories are quite diverse. You could enter your handmade quilt, your home made jam or your extensive matchbook collection in hopes of winning a coveted blue ribbon. The home arts showcase has always been one of my favorite exhibits at the fair (along with the poultry show), but it's even more meaningful to me since I took the leap last year and finally entered one of my projects.
